Over the Labor Day holiday weekend, Idaho State Police responded to a head-on car vs. semi truck collision near the east Idaho border. ISP released the following information in messages about 25 minutes apart:

The driver of a 2022 Tesla, a 46-year-old female of Mantua, Utah, was eastbound on State Highway 33 at milepost 125, west of Driggs, when the vehicle crossed the center line. A 2007 Kenworth commercial vehicle, driven by a 44-year-old male of Rexburg, Idaho, was westbound on State Highway 33 when it was struck by the Tesla. The driver of the Tesla and the following passengers succumbed to their injuries at the scene of the crash:

A 22-year-old female of Kaysville, Utah, a 24-year-old male of Kaysville, Utah, and a juvenile.

The occupants of the Tesla and commercial vehicle were wearing seatbelts.

The crash is under investigation by the Idaho State Police.

Original Release From Idaho State Police Regarding the Accident

Idaho State Police are investigating a head on two-vehicle fatality collision that claimed four lives which occurred at 9:49 pm on September 1, 2023, in Teton County, Idaho.

The Idaho State Police are working with the Teton County Coroner on notification to next of kin.

The eastbound and westbound lanes of State Highway 33 were blocked for 8 hours while crews worked to clear the scene.

This incident remains under investigation and more details will be released by the Idaho State Police when they are available.
